Jaxson Schoening is a proud alumnus of Texas State University, where he earned a Bachelor of Science in Electronic Media. With a passion for mentorship and student success, Jaxson brings over 10,000 hours of experience guiding students through academic and personal development. His leadership journey began as a peer mentor, where he eventually served as a lead mentor, supporting new mentors and helping shape peer-to-peer programming on campus.

Prior to joining the McNair Scholars Program, Jaxson worked at Amazon, where he managed a team and played a key role in helping employees grow professionally and earn promotions. He also led initiatives focused on employee engagement, sustainability, and environmental awareness—demonstrating his commitment to equity, community building, and innovation in the workplace.

Now in his role with McNair, Jaxson is dedicated to helping first-generation and underrepresented students pursue graduate education, including master’s and doctoral programs. He is passionate about providing individualized support, strategic programming, and a clear path toward advanced degrees.
